實作即時交通資訊的傳輸於車載網路

Implement of Traffic information between vehicles transmission in Vehicular ad hoc Networks

摘要


車載網路在道路安全和其他很多商業用途上非常具有實用性。因此我們的作法是,實現一套取得任意位置的即時交通資訊系統。我們將自行設計我們所需要使用到的功能,構建我們的GIS數字地圖,並在VANET實驗及許多應用中使用 。 在資料庫的設計上,我們使用道路運輸研究所的數字地圖,交通和通信部向發展我們的地理信息系統數據庫。我們的方法可以提供駕駛當前位置於畫面的地圖上,作為行車導航用,並用鏡頭錄製行車影像。同時在背景對錄製資料後做處理,並依照封包傳輸的特定格式(例如當前錄製位置.時間 等)做命名。在client部份 平板負責的動作為結合行車紀錄器與行車導航及處理封包運算的角色,一方面可以提供駕駛顯示當前位置於畫面的地圖上,達到行車導航功能,並用鏡頭錄製行車影像。 同時在背景對錄製資料後做處理,並依照封包傳輸的特定格式(例如當前錄製位置.時間 等)做命名;另一方面,當需要查詢某地的即時路況時,讓使用者查詢目的地路口的地理座標,對目標發送請求即時路況資源(影像或圖片)。

並列摘要


Vehicular ad hoc networks have been envisioned to be useful in road safety and many commercial applications. We design our own functions that we need and construct our GIS digital map which is used in a lot of VANET experiments. In the database design, we use the digital road map of the Institute of Transportation, Ministry Of Transportation And Communications to develop our GIS database. Driver not only use the Eeepad as GPS navigation software but also use it to record a webcam video. At the same time, Eeepad also names video data according to a specific format such as current location or date in the background. On the client side, Eeepad is responsible for integration of event data recorder, GPS navigation software, and operation of packets computation. On one hand, driver not only use the Eeepad as GPS navigation software but also use it to record a webcam video. At the same time, Eeepad also names video data according to a specific format such as current location or date in the background. On the other hand, people can get Latitude and longitude data from pad and information(photo or video) about real-time traffic from other user when they need to look up instantaneous traffic condition.
